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8176 68767 55 89796 00692304621
608 3684506 123
608 3684506 123
39790579446 4710 0384 9657396
All about undefined
Interested in learning more?
608 3684506 123
39790579446 4710 0384 9657396
See more
99025481310 18
83258202522 56714530723 74
See more
427623 42391735213
2921 86155 5320045 6355582
See more